The preceding will be added as a condition of <br /> approval. <br /> Based on the preceding, the proposed RS-15 zoning conforms to the goals, <br /> policies and standards of the General Plan and the Hamakua Community Development <br /> Plan (CDP). <br /> All utilities and services are available to the site. <br /> Proposed access to the subject properties is from Lehua Street, a curvilinear,two- <br /> way,two-lane local roadway,between Pakalana Street and the Honoka`a County Park <br /> complex. Sight distances along Lehua Street are limited by its horizontal and vertical <br /> alignments and roadside vegetation and embankments. Lehua Street is a County owned <br /> and maintained roadway with an approximately 21-to 22-foot-wide pavement(in the <br /> area of the subject parcels)within an existing 50-foot-wide right-of-way. Both Lehua <br /> Village 1 and Lehua Village 2 will have a roadway connection from Lehua Street to a <br /> private subdivision roadway consisting of 20-foot-wide pavement and 10-foot-wide grass <br /> shoulders within a 40-foot-wide right-of-way. Each private roadway will end in an <br /> alternative "hammerhead"turn-around in lieu of a traditional cul-de-sac meeting with the <br /> requirements of the Fire Department. Finally, a condition of approval will require these <br /> private roadways to be maintained by the lot/homeowners. <br /> According to the Department of Public Works-Engineering Division, all road <br /> connections and construction within Lehua Street shall conform to Chapter 22, County <br /> Streets, of the Hawaii County Code and access to Lehua Street, including the provision <br /> of adequate sight distances, shall meet with the approval of the Department of Public <br /> Works, Engineering Division. This will be added as a condition of approval. <br /> According to the applicant, there will be no direct driveway access from <br /> individual lots to Lehua Steet as all driveway accesses will come off of the proposed <br /> private roadways.
